It adds 4 red beasts from The Deep family into the map instance. Before its removal from the drop table, it was able to obtain from Oshabi boss fight, or from one of the Primal Crushclaw's harvest crafting recipe: "Change a Unique Bestiary item or item with an Aspect into Lures of the same beast family".
The player can also use non-unique item that has the Aspect of the Crab item mod (of Craiceannof Craiceann Suffix Grants Level 20 Aspect of the Crab Skill) as an ingredient.[1] The latter can be self-crafted using beastcrafting, or drop from specific Azurite Mine node.

Lures and Infused Engineer's Orbs can no longer be obtained.
Oshabi, Avatar of the Grove, no longer drops Infused Beachheads, Dedication, Gift and Tribute to the Goddess, Lures, Infused Engineer's Orbs, or Facetor's Lenses. She now has a chance to drop Crystallised Lifeforce, which can be used for a specific set of crafting options.
